The Producer

GRAPOS was formed in 2007 and consisted of 90 member farmers. The group now includes over 3,000 member farmers and covers an area including the micro-regions of Siltepec, Porvenir and Tapachula within Chiapas. Coffee from GRAPOS is cultivated on approximately 5,560 hectares and has an altitude range of 1200-1600 MASL. There are multiple coffee varieties grown including Bourbon, Caturra, Catuaí, and Typica.
